diff --git a/docs/CHANGELOG.md b/docs/CHANGELOG.md
index 3e9530c310..fc72366760 100644
--- a/docs/CHANGELOG.md
+++ b/docs/CHANGELOG.md
@@ -10,6 +10,7 @@ sort: 15
 * FEATURE: vmagent: change the default value for `-remoteWrite.queues` from 4 to `2 * numCPUs`. This should reduce scrape duration for highly loaded vmagent, which scrapes tens of thousands of targets. See [this pull request](https://github.com/VictoriaMetrics/VictoriaMetrics/pull/1385).
 * FEATURE: vmagent: show the number of samples the target returned during the last scrape on `/targets` and `/api/v1/targets` pages. This should simplify debugging targets, which may return too big or too low number of samples. See [this feature request](https://github.com/VictoriaMetrics/VictoriaMetrics/issues/1377).
 * FEATURE: vmagent: show jobs with zero discovered targets on `/targets` page. This should help debugging improperly configured scrape configs.
+* FEATURE: [vmctl](https://docs.victoriametrics.com/vmctl.html): limit the number of samples per each imported JSON line. This should limit the memory usage at VictoriaMetrics when importing time series with big number of samples to it.
 
 * BUGFIX: prevent from adding new samples to deleted time series after the rotation of the inverted index (the rotation is performed once per `-retentionPeriod`). See [this comment](https://github.com/VictoriaMetrics/VictoriaMetrics/issues/1347#issuecomment-861232136) for details.
 * BUGFIX: vmstorage: reduce disk write IO usage on systems with big number of CPU cores. The issue has been introduced in the release [v1.59.0](#v1590). See [this commit](aa9b56a046b6ae8083fa659df35dd5e994bf9115) and [this comment](https://github.com/VictoriaMetrics/VictoriaMetrics/issues/1338#issuecomment-863046999) for details.
